Catcher

  • Salvador Perez
  • Cam Gallagher
  • MJ Melendez

The first position we will discuss is catcher. The Royals will deploy Salvador Perez behind the dish. In 2021 he finished 7th in the running for MVP, posting incredible numbers at the plate. A .273 batting average, 48 home runs, and 121 RBIs. Perez participated in the home run derby and was also an All-Star. He would also win another silver slugger award.

The backup catcher position is one to keep an eye on. Currently, the Royals have Cam Gallagher, but Kansas City has the No. 67 ranked prospect and No. 9 ranked catcher, MJ Melendez lurking in the shadows. Melendez tore through the minors posting incredible numbers in 2021. He played in a total of 123 games between Northwest Arkansas (AA) and Omaha (AAA). Melendez posted a batting average of .288 with a .625 slugging, hit 41 home runs, and had 103 RBIs. The front office likes to ensure their players are ready for the big leagues, and Melendez could start the season in AAA Omaha.
